The 125,000 square-foot facility serves as a community training center for the Chicago Blackhawks, rival NHL teams and youth and recreational leagues. Opened in Nov. 2017 at 1801 W. Jackson Blvd., the former site of Malcolm X College, the arena features two full-size hockey rinks, training room, six locker rooms and dining and hospitality facilities, NOTE: It was renamed the Fifth Third Arena after MB Financial was acquired.

 

NOTE 2: The Blackhawks acquired a seven-acre lot just west of the arena from Rush Hospital in 2023 for $23.5 million, of which $6.3 million is going towards the Sankofa Wellness Village. The team has formalized details for the arena expansion, which will take up roughly 4.25-acres of the land for the multistory sporting facility with 135,000 square feet of additional space for the team and its local hockey programs. Two regulation-sized ice rinks will be connected by a new central lobby with an entrance off W. Jackson Boulevard and another from the expanded parking lot on the south. The new rinks will hold 300 seats and 1,500 seats, respectively. Plans for the rest of the site call for multiple high-rises with up to 1,500 residential units or 1,200 residences and 600 hotel rooms beyond 2026. The arena expansion is set to break ground in 2024 with a completion date of 2026.
